National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. is looking for safety committed individuals who understand the dedication of working on the railroad as an Employee in Charge in Cape Coral, FL. The Employee in Charge position is a vital position ensuring that work on the rights-of-way is conducted safely. Job Description National Railroad Safety Services, Inc. (NRSS) is seeking an Employee in Charge (EIC) to provide essential on-track safety services for freight railroads, transit systems, state DOTs, and rail industry partners. Job Requirements Requires proficiency in the use of tablets, smartphones, and communication tools to support coordination of train movements. Strong verbal and written communication skills. Detail-oriented with strong organizational skills. Ability to travel for extended periods of time; sometimes months at a time. Valid Driver's License High School Diploma or Equivalent Minimum of 2 years' experience in a railroad company preferably in the maintenance of way department Ability to successfully complete Federal, Client, and/or Company Specific Training. Job Duties Provide On-Track Safety such as set up of derails, track signs, and other safety tools Prepare daily field reports and report on any rule violations Provide job-site coordination. Radio contact with Dispatchers and Train Crews to communicate worksite safety status Conduct mandatory clear, concise, and thorough job briefings with all crew members before they enter the track. Enforce all Railroad, State, and Federal Policies. Work Environment This job operates in a field environment working alongside active tracks. Travel is expected from 50% to 85% of the time.
